Minimum Safety Margin given Maximum Deviation permissible without Filleting Calculator

Minimum Safety Margin Formula:

\[ M = \frac{TWidth}{2} - \lambda - \frac{T}{2} \]

1. What is Minimum Safety Margin?

Definition: The minimum safety margin is the extra load range that accounts for variations in material strength or unexpected loads in aircraft taxiway design.

Purpose: It ensures safe aircraft operations by providing a buffer against deviations from the taxiway centerline.

2. How Does the Calculator Work?

The calculator uses the formula:

\[ M = \frac{TWidth}{2} - \lambda - \frac{T}{2} \]

Where:

  • \( M \) — Minimum Safety Margin
  • \( TWidth \) — Taxiway Width
  • \( \lambda \) — Maximum Deviation without Filleting
  • \( T \) — Track of Main Undercarriage

Explanation: The formula calculates the safe margin by considering half the taxiway width, subtracting the maximum deviation and half the undercarriage track.

Q1: Why is the safety margin important in taxiway design?
A: It accounts for pilot deviations, aircraft mechanical variations, and environmental factors to prevent accidents.

Q2: What's a typical value for maximum deviation without fillet?
A: This varies by airport and aircraft type, but is typically between 4-6 meters for large commercial aircraft.

Q3: How does undercarriage track affect safety margin?
A: Wider undercarriage tracks require larger safety margins to ensure all wheels remain on paved surfaces during turns.
